Common Genie Garage Door Problems We Solve in Irvine
- IntelliG opener logic board failure after heat cycling. Irvine’s inland valley traps prolonged dry-heat cycles that stress circuit boards in Genie’s IntelliG series, particularly in south-facing garages in Quail Hill and Laguna Altura. We test, replace, or rebuild boards with thermally rated components built for this climate.
- ChainLift chain sag and motor strain from wind-load cycling. Santa Ana events force partially open doors to flex repeatedly, overworking the chain and sprocket. In Turtle Rock and University Park, where original 1980s hardware still runs, we see accelerated wear that mimics age-related failure but is actually wind-stress damage.
- SilentMax belt degradation in attached garages with poor ventilation. The rubber-reinforced belts in Genie’s quietest line dry-crack faster in Irvine’s low-humidity environment, especially when laundry rooms or water heaters share garage space. We stock replacement belts rated for extended temperature range.
- Wall-mount (6170/6070) rail misalignment in newer tracts. KB Home and Lennar deliveries in Great Park Neighborhoods often ship with builder-grade framing that settles unevenly, throwing off the precise clearance Genie wall-mount systems require. We shim and realign without damaging the finished garage interior.
- Remote and keypad signal interference in dense HOA villages. Woodbridge’s tight lot lines and uniform construction create 2.4 GHz congestion that confuses Genie’s Aladdin Connect and standard remotes. We diagnose whether the issue is the opener, the network, or neighborhood-wide interference, then fix the right thing.
Genie Service in Irvine: What Local Conditions Mean for Your Equipment
Here’s the reality that shapes every Genie service call we run in Irvine: this city’s almost entirely governed by HOA architectural review boards tied to The Irvine Company’s village-by-village design standards. That means virtually every garage door replacement requires pre-approval documentation matching village-specific mandates on panel style, color, and material — a bureaucratic layer that simply does not exist at the same scale in neighboring Santa Ana, Anaheim, or Tustin. Technicians who pre-qualify their product catalog against common Irvine village guidelines and help homeowners navigate the ARC submission process win repeat business; those who don’t create costly job delays or forced reinstalls. We’ve seen it happen. A homeowner in North Tustin or Northwood selects a beautiful full-view aluminum door for their Genie wall-mount system, pays for installation, then receives a violation notice because the panel profile wasn’t on the approved list for that village. We avoid that by checking the ARC requirements before we order, not after we finish. For Genie owners, this matters because certain opener types pair better with certain door weights and constructions, and we need to know both the equipment and the village rules to spec the right combination.

Genie Service Pricing in Irvine
| Service | Price Range |
|---|---|
| Genie Opener Repair | $140–$380 |
| Genie Opener Installation | $295–$650 |
| Spring Repair (door connected to Genie system) | $210–$400 |
| Cable Repair | $155–$295 |
| Track Realignment | $140–$285 |
| Roller Replacement | $130–$260 |
| Panel Replacement | $295–$590 |
| New Door Installation (with Genie opener) | $825–$2,595 |
What moves a Genie repair toward the higher end? Wall-mount installations in finished garages requiring header reinforcement, logic board replacement with programming for multiple remotes, or any job requiring HOA ARC documentation and village-specific product sourcing.
